This week on MYTH, we're headed to India for a strange, old inversion of the sleeping beauty trope. You'll learn that dolls can talk, that you shouldn't trust people who are too flexible, and that you should stay out of magical doors. Then, in Gods and Monsters, a barber will match wits with a demon with the help of his trusty mirror.
Source: Indian Folklore
